Owatonna weather in June

In June, Owatonna sees average daytime highs of 77°F and overnight lows near 59°F, with 5.4 in of rain across 12.8 wet days and about 15.2 hours of daylight. It is the 3rd-warmest and 1st-wettest month of the year here.

Highs climb over the month, from about 74°F in the first days to 79°F by the end.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 28% of the time in June, and the air most often feels dry.

Daylight stretches from about 15 hours at the start of June to 15 h 18 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, June is Owatonna's 5th-clearest and 10th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Owatonna's year-round climate.

Highs climb over the month, from about 74°F in the first days to 79°F by the end.

A typical June day in Owatonna reaches about 77°F in the afternoon and slips back to 59°F overnight — a 17°F sp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 67°F and 86°F. Set against its neighbours, June runs about 9°F warmer than May and about 3°F cooler than July.

Cloud cover in June

ClearMostly clearPartly cloudyMostly cloudyOvercast

The sky is clear or mostly clear about 28% of the time in June.

Beyond those clear spells, partly cloudy skies cover about 19% of June, with mostly cloudy or overcast conditions the remaining 53%. Skies tend to open up as the month goes on.

Chance of precipitation in June

Any precipitation

Owatonna gets around 5.4 in of rain over 12.8 wet days in June, the wettest month. The line is the day-by-day chance of measurable precipitation.

Day to day, the chance of measurable rain averages around 42% and peaks near 45% on the wettest days.

Humidity in June

DryComfortableHumidMuggyOppressiveMiserable

Most of June feels dry — the stacked bands show each day's mix of comfort levels, read off the dew point.

By dew point, June lands in the dry band about 36% of days. Sticky, muggy-or-worse air turns up on roughly 15% of them.

UV index in Owatonna in June

LowModerateHighVery highExtreme

Clear-sky midday UV in June peaks around 9 (very high — sun protection essential). The full-year curve, shaded by WHO exposure level, is below.

Under clear skies, the midday UV index in Owatonna peaks around June 16 at about 9 (very high) — sunscreen, a hat and midday shade are essential. It bottoms out near January 1 at about 2 (low).

The index reaches 3 or more — the level where the WHO recommends sun protection — in 8 months of the year.

Location & terrain

Where is Owatonna?

Owatonna sits at 44.1°N, 93.2°W, 1,152 ft above sea level, in United States. The nearest listed city is Faribault, 15 mi away.

Topography around Owatonna

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 2, 10 and 50 miles of Owatonna.

Within 2 miles, the terrain around Owatonna has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 210 ft around an average of 1,188 ft above sea level; within 10 miles,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 325 ft; within 50 miles,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 843 ft.

The land around Owatonna is covered by trees (36%), artificial surfaces (28%) and grassland (23%) within 2 miles, cropland (76%) within 10 miles, and cropland (74%) within 50 miles.
